Call for Proposals for Building India's Foundational AI Models

India takes a giant leap towards AI self-reliance with a call for proposals to build its foundational AI models, away from the shackles of dependence on foreign AI models, toward technology more customized to its needs: local languages, healthcare, and governance. The Indian government has indicated a need to collaborate with research institutions and private companies for large-scale AI systems that suit national priorities. This reflects the country's aspirations to become an innovation leader in AI, where global AI domination has become a strategic goal. Funding and regulatory support are likely to be instrumental in speeding up development, incubating homegrown AI startups, and ensuring that AI is adopted ethically and securely within the country.

US looking into whether DeepSeek used restricted AI chips, source says

The U.S. is investigating deep search technology if China's AI has obtained illicit access to some restricted AI chips.Growing tensions over the developments of Chinese artificial intelligence, including large language models, U.S. officials say that there's a potential reason to suspect DeepSeek could have used semiconductors from Nvidia or even other makers with banned semiconductors by violating export controls. If true, this could trigger stricter sanctions on AI hardware sales to China and impact global AI supply chains. DeepSeek’s rapid growth has already disrupted the AI landscape, and this investigation signals heightened geopolitical tensions over AI dominance. The outcome could determine future U.S. trade policies and influence the competitive balance between American and Chinese AI firms.

How an AI-Written Book Shows Why the Tech 'Terrifies' Creatives

The emergence of AI-generated books is shaking the creative industry, and a recent AI-written novel has intensified fears among writers and artists. This book, which was produced with minimal human intervention, raises job displacement, originality, and ethics concerns for AI in creative fields. Many authors believe that AI-generated content does not possess the emotional depth and nuanced storytelling that make human literature so special. In addition, mass production of AI-generated books may devalue creative labor. On the one hand, AI can save time; however, literature and art are more than just well-structured words; they are personal expressions. The debate continues as AI-generated content forces the creative industry to rethink its future role in storytelling.

AI Company OpenAI Seeks $40 Billion in Fresh Funding as DeepSeek Disrupts AI Market.

According to sources, OpenAI is in talks to secure a whopping $40 billion in fresh funding, a move that signals its ambitions to stay ahead in the rapidly evolving AI landscape. The push for funding comes at a time when the firm is losing significant dominance to China's DeepSeek AI, which boasts powerful AI models. OpenAI wants to speed up the development of its advanced AI systems, such as ChatGPT and multimodal AI applications, to continue its lead in generative AI. Investors are watching closely how OpenAI plans to use the funds, especially amid growing competition and regulatory scrutiny. As DeepSeek continues to disrupt the AI market, the funding efforts by OpenAI might be crucial to secure its position as the industry leader.

US lawmakers are pushing to limit the Nvidia chips amid developments of China's DeepSeek AI.

US lawmakers are pushing for tighter controls on Nvidia AI chips, claiming China's DeepSeek AI advances raise concerns. This is a way of ensuring that China cannot exploit high-performance semiconductors to strengthen its AI capabilities. Since Nvidia leads the way in AI hardware, any new controls could be highly impactful on China's access to cutting-edge technology. Some policymakers argue that AI is becoming a vital national security issue, and limiting China's AI development is very important for the U.S. to maintain technological supremacy. However, stricter chip export controls might affect Nvidia's revenue and world AI collaboration. DeepSeek continues growing at an accelerating pace, and the U.S. is doubling down on efforts to curb China's AI progress and secure its leadership in this field.
